Key Specifications Breakdown
Let''s unpack what makes Sukhumi''s cabinets stand out:
Parameter | Specification | Industry Benchmark |
---|---|---|
Energy Capacity | 500 kWh - 5 MWh | 300% higher than average |
Cycle Life | 6,000 cycles @ 80% DoD | Industry leader |
Response Time | <20ms | Ultra-fast grid support |
Real-World Application Cases
How are businesses actually using these cabinets? Let''s look at three scenarios:
Case 1: Automotive Manufacturing Plant
A German car factory reduced energy costs by 22% using Sukhumi''s 2.4 MWh system for:
- Peak shaving during production spikes
- Storing excess solar energy
- Backup power for robotic assembly lines
Case 2: Wind Farm Integration
Texas wind operators stabilized output using modular cabinets that:
- Absorb 95% of power fluctuations
- Enable predictable energy delivery
- Reduce curtailment losses by 18%

Choosing the Right Model
Not sure which configuration works best? Consider these factors:
- Daily energy consumption patterns
- Renewable energy integration needs
- Physical space constraints
Pro Tip: Most medium factories (5-10 MW demand) opt for 1-2 MWh systems with modular expansion capabilities.
